What is furniture rental?

Furniture rental is a flexible alternative to buying furniture outright. Instead of making a large upfront investment, you rent the furniture you need for a monthly fee, giving you access to a fully furnished home without the long-term commitment of ownership.

The process is simple:

  • Choose the furniture or package that suits your space.
  • Select the rental term that works for your circumstances.
  • Have your furniture delivered and professionally set up.
  • Extend, swap, or return items when your needs change.

Unlike buying furniture, renting allows you to furnish a flat quickly without spending thousands of pounds upfront. This makes it particularly appealing for people who are relocating, living in London temporarily, or simply want more flexibility.

Why furniture rental makes sense in London

London is one of the most dynamic cities in the world, but it’s also one of the most expensive places to set up a home. For many, purchasing furniture outright can mean spending thousands of pounds before they’ve even settled into their new flat.

Furniture rental offers a more flexible and cost-effective alternative, particularly for people whose living arrangements may change over time.

Here’s why rental is becoming increasingly popular in London:

  • High upfront costs: Buying furniture for an entire flat can require a significant initial investment. Renting spreads the cost into manageable monthly payments.
  • Frequent moves: Many London residents move for work, study, or lifestyle reasons. Renting furniture eliminates the stress and expense of transporting bulky items between properties.
  • Limited space: London flats often have unique layouts and space constraints. Furniture rental allows you to choose pieces that suit your current home without committing to them long term.
  • Try before you buy: It can be difficult to know what furniture style, size, or layout will work best in a new home. Renting gives you the opportunity to live with furniture in your space, understand your preferences, and make more informed decisions about interior design before committing.
  • Convenience: Delivery, assembly, and collection are handled for you, saving valuable time in a city where schedules are often busy.

For Londoners looking for a hassle-free way to create a comfortable, stylish living space, furniture rental offers a smart balance of affordability, convenience, and flexibility.

Who is furniture rental best for?

Furniture rental isn’t just for one type of renter. It’s a practical solution for anyone who wants a well-furnished home without the cost and commitment of buying furniture outright.

It is particularly popular with:

  • Professionals relocating to London who need to get settled quickly.
  • International residents moving to the UK for work or study.
  • People between house moves who need furniture for a temporary period.
  • Renters furnishing their first flat who aren’t ready to commit to permanent furniture purchases.
  • Homeowners or developers using home staging to prepare a property for sale who want to create a stylish, move-in-ready look without buying new furniture.
  • Anyone wanting to try different styles before investing in furniture they’ll own for years.

Whether you’re staying in London for six months or several years, furniture rental provides the flexibility to create a home that works for your current lifestyle.
